You should be able to do it on ramps with no problem. The only problem I had is on the push bar, The tabs with the springs that secure the push bar to the mounting plate wouldn't fit over the pins. I took a die grinder and slightly enlarged the hole and now the plow comes on an off in less than 5 minutes. When you go trail riding where ground clearance may be an issue, Loosen the four carriage bolts on the mounting bracket and slide it off.
